Transaction e4afa614634340fa9e0693def8c55ba40cd145179c50fe0e3ffb32d834d1c540
1 Input
1 Output
-
e4afa614634340fa9e0693def8c55ba40cd145179c50fe0e3ffb32d834d1c540:0
- value
- 1659000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fab85c19428c5ab44d0271ba44c457d1035f679a OP_EQUAL
- address
- 3QYhi3Pp18shj4EhYJv85ka2Ku6doWZ9Be